The development of a novel engineered strain of Lactiplantibacillus plantarum (Lp) is reported that can produce bacterial extracellular vesicles (BEVs) at >60‐fold higher yields than the unmodified parental strain. These Lp BEVs retain therapeutic bioactivity as validated in a mouse model of dextran sodium sulfate‐induced colitis.

Coaxial ZnO@CuO nanofibers activated by visible light generate ROS through enhanced photocatalytic reactions driven by improved electron hole separation in the heterojunction. This strategy enables rapid antimicrobial activity and early infection control, thereby promoting the healing of MRSA infected and diabetic wounds with biosafe and easily ...

Merging 4D printing with magneto‐responsive shape memory polymers opens new avenues for intelligent, reconfigurable systems. This review navigates cutting‐edge fabrication techniques, magnetic fillers, and smart polymer matrices, unveiling their potential in soft robotics, biomedical devices, and wearable tech.
